Upon completion of crack sealing, striping and asphalt surface preservation work <br />performed by the County, the Municipalities will continue to maintain all the roadways listed in <br />Section A of the Recitals in accordance with the statutes relating thereto and agree to follow and <br />maintain post -construction Best Management Practices as outlined in the Municipal Storm Water <br />Permit that is filed with the Ohio Environmental Protection Agency (O.E.P.A.). The County will <br />not be responsible for further maintenance of the roadway improvements. <br />6.
